Public bug reported:

The following is being reproduced every-time:
When coming back from suspend, the alx driver wont work: I get 'Cable 
unplugged' in th e kde network manager and when I type dmesg, I see the 
following lines (continuing endlessly, until the computer is restarted): 

[  866.183169]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.184192]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.185233]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.186255]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.187278]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.188298]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.189314]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
[  866.190345] alx :04:00.0: invalid PHY speed/duplex: 0x
...

also if I try to do something like
ifconfig eth0 down
the system is hanged
(alternatively it is also hanged when I go to the network manager and uncheck 
the box 'Enable Networking')

I'm attaching the output of ifconfig and ip before and after suspend, in
case it might provide help.
